Output 68c9649f14ca49ff466cb2ee18e22e43765ab1092a6b71de919d6d31a2e2a81d:0

value
452891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d075ab3f436bcfb08e1a709b0883b0fd9d0fb28 OP_EQUAL
address
3Mqi4vaYViFKqbmNshN58oH1RTdaTS4xku
transaction
68c9649f14ca49ff466cb2ee18e22e43765ab1092a6b71de919d6d31a2e2a81d
spent
true